Roux is a classic French cooking technique where flour is cooked with butter to create a thickening agent for sauces and soups. It is commonly used in dishes such as gumbo, gravy, and bechamel sauce. The roux is cooked to various degrees of color from white to dark brown, depending on the desired flavor and color of the dish. The technique requires constant stirring to prevent burning and ensure a smooth consistency. Roux adds depth and richness to dishes and is a fundamental element in traditional French cuisine.
